Source: Kirk, Andrew G. 2007. Counterculture Green: The Whole Earth Catalog and American Environmentalism. 1st ed. Lawrence: University Press Of Kansas. p.100-104
"The eco-synthesists shared an optimistic faith in human ingenuity and distrust of ideology, preferring, instead "a middle way of integration, reform, and reliance" That said, they argued that "environmental and social solutions can emerge only when local people are empowered and honored." It was mostly centered on "local dependency and local action". Local dependency later envolve into the concept of bioregionalism, while always asking "Where one should seek solutions to environmental problems"
